The nationwide bird of Guatemala could be the highland quetzal, the symbol of affection of liberty. You can find more than 900 other species of indigenous birds, as well in excess of 204 species of reptiles. Given that 1990, the Guatemalan governing administration is becoming increasingly focused on defending its purely natural sources, and nowadays you'll find around 30 nationwide parks and preserved spots, including Countrywide park Lake Atitlan, Nationwide park Sierra del Lacandon and Nationwide park Tikal.
